Jean L. Carroll September 29, 1926 - February 6, 2025

Jean was born to John H. and Alice Crowther, of West Seattle where she lived 96 of her 98 years.

An avid swimmer, she was the first one, at age 14, to swim in the brand-new Colman Pool (Circa 1940's) and claims to have gone to this pool every day with friends from her youth. She also became a local swim champion there. Then in her late teens she spent her time tirelessly plinking on the piano, until she got a job playing at the local USO for many years.

Jean went on to work at Rainier Bank, in the trust department, for approximately 20 years before retiring.

Marilyn Theresa Sackett

Terry Sackett (née Dearey), a beloved long-time resident of West Seattle, passed away on August 11, 2024.

Born July 31, 1946, in Glendale, California, she moved with her family to West Seattle at the age of five. She grew up on Marshall Avenue and attended Holy Rosary School. She graduated from Holy Names Academy in 1964 and UW in 1971.  In 1973, she began her career as a Technical Drafter at Boeing, where she worked until her retirement in 2009.
